Alberta Francis (DeGlas) Wiley 77 years passed away on March 27 2010 after a short battle with cancer. She was born on July 17 1932 in Geraarsvergen Belgium. Alberta migrated to Medina Ohio with her mother Florence (Hamilton) DeGlas and her two sisters Irene (Fred) Haas and Yolanda (Ronny) Partlon in December 1947. She graduated from Medina High School in 1950. Alberta married Dale Newton Wiley and settled in Copley Township for the next 57 years. Alberta worked and retired from the various Copley Circle drugstores i.e. Copley Pharmacy Aid Eastwood Youngfellows Acme Pharmacy Revco and CVS for 32 years. Alberta was a loving mother and devoted wife. She was an avid bowler fashionista and traveler. She enjoyed social gatherings conversations and dancing and drew people close to her with her neighborly charm.
